Unless the court orders otherwise, an order authorizing a sale is stayed for fourteen days. We calendar the actual entry and waiver language before setting funding.
Free-and-clear relief, abandonment, automatic-stay relief, discharge, and lien release are not interchangeable. The underwriter receives the complete posture early.
Bankruptcy counsel controls the case and requested relief. WG Title verifies that the closing file contains the entered authority, service record, stay disposition, lien treatment, and current case posture the underwriter relies on.

The bankruptcy court authorizes relief within the case. The order may not be immediately effective, may not cover every interest, or may leave record evidence outstanding. The title underwriter separately decides whether the proposed deed and policy can issue.
The case participants establish who controls estate property, what sale or abandonment relief is requested, who received notice, and what the entered order authorizes.

| Case posture | Where it stalls | Closing move |
|---|---|---|
| 01Section 363 saleThe free-and-clear record is incomplete or inconsistent11 U.S.C. §363 Bankruptcy Rule 6004 | The motion, notice, service, contract, and order do not identify the same property, purchaser, interests, or sale terms — or the order relies on relief not clearly requested and noticed. | Send the full sale record before the hearing when possible. WG Title identifies the title and underwriting facts it needs reflected; bankruptcy counsel controls the pleading, findings, and order language. |
| 02Rule 6004(h) stayThe order is entered, but the sale authority is not yet effectiveBankruptcy Rule 6004 | The contract assumes immediate funding even though an order authorizing sale is stayed for fourteen days unless the court orders otherwise. An expected waiver is treated as an entered waiver. | Calendar fourteen days from actual entry unless the entered order clearly provides otherwise. Set signing and funding from the effective order, not the hearing date or a proposed form. |
| 03Automatic stay or stay reliefA foreclosure, lien act, or curative step occurred while the stay mattered11 U.S.C. §362 | The title chain includes action against the debtor or estate property, but the file lacks the petition chronology, applicable exception, or entered relief establishing why the act can be relied on. | Send the petition, relevant orders, sale or foreclosure documents, and dates together. WG Title obtains an underwriting position; bankruptcy counsel addresses the stay’s scope and legal effect. |
| 04AbandonmentThe file assumes property left the estate without a complete record11 U.S.C. §554 | The property was omitted from schedules, the case remains open, notice or an order is missing, or the proposed seller is unclear. Closing papers use ‘abandoned’ as a conclusion rather than proving the posture. | Provide schedules, notice, order if any, case status, and current docket. WG Title identifies who its underwriter accepts as grantor and what case evidence must be retained or recorded. |
| 05Discharge and surviving liensPersonal discharge is treated as a title releaseTDI title FAQ 11 U.S.C. §363 | The case discharge is presented without the lien-avoidance order, release, payoff, sale-order treatment, or other record needed to resolve the in-rem title requirement. | Order title and identify every recorded lien. Send the discharge and any order or release relied on. WG Title states what must be paid, released, avoided, subordinated, or excepted for the policy. |
| 06Co-owner or non-estate interestThe order addresses estate property but not every interest in the land11 U.S.C. §363 | A spouse, co-owner, tenant, lienholder, or other interest holder is not covered by the sale relief or has not consented, even though the closing package assumes a single grantor can convey the entire tract. | Map the record owner and every asserted interest against the motion and order. WG Title identifies the remaining signature or authority requirement; counsel decides whether additional consent or court relief is available. |

The Bankruptcy Code defines the automatic stay, sale authority, interests, and abandonment. Rule 6004 governs sale procedure and the fourteen-day stay. The title commitment still controls the issuing company’s requirements and exceptions.

Rule 6004(h) generally stays an order authorizing the sale of estate property for fourteen days unless the court orders otherwise. Send the entered order and current docket so we can confirm the closing calendar with the underwriter; the order's exact terms control.
Typically the motion, the notice, proof of service, the entered order and a current docket sheet. Send them as a set and the review is fast.
Discharge and lien avoidance are different things, and tax liens in particular often survive. We will tell you what still appears on our search regardless of the discharge.
Abandonment generally returns the property to the debtor, which changes the conveying party. Send the abandonment documentation and we will confirm what our underwriter requires.

Identical at every Texas title company: the basic title insurance premium and the promulgated endorsement charges. These are set by the Texas Department of Insurance. No company can discount them, and any company implying it can is describing something that is not legally possible.
Set by each company: the escrow or settlement fee, and the incidental charges around it. These are not promulgated, they do vary, and they are the fair thing to compare.
We would rather tell you which is which than let you assume we are cheaper on something nobody can be cheaper on.
